WhatsApp Business Verification: The Technical Foundation
Hellopeter’s WhatsApp presence operates through WhatsApp Business API, which requires:
1. Business Identity Verification
- Legal business registration documentation
- Physical business address confirmation
- Corporate identity validation through official channels
- Regulatory compliance verification
Unlike standard WhatsApp accounts, which anyone can create instantly, WhatsApp Business API accounts undergo Facebook/Meta’s corporate verification process, which typically takes 2-4 weeks and involves thorough document authentication.

How Hellopeter Maintains Review Standards
Authentication ensures you’re communicating with the genuine platform. But what happens to your review after submission?
When you submit a review via WhatsApp, Hellopeter’s system conducts automated verification:
Authenticity Checks
- Scans for duplicate submissions (you can only write one review per person per experience)
- Confirms mobile number validity and automatically authenticates the reviewer (no need for the usual OTP you need to enter when registering on hellopeter.com)
- Confirms the business name exists in Hellopeter’s database
- Ensures proper business entity matching

✨ Recognising High-Quality Reviews: What to Look For
While Hellopeter’s moderation ensures standards, understanding quality indicators helps you evaluate reviews effectively:
Characteristics of Particularly Helpful Reviews:
✅ Specific Detail Reviews including dates, locations, and concrete examples provide maximum value.
Example: “Ordered from Business X online on 5 Jan. Received 8 Jan, well packaged. Product exactly as described. Setup was straightforward.”
✅ Balanced Perspective Reviews acknowledging both strengths and areas for improvement demonstrate fairness and thoughtfulness.
Example: “Business X’s product quality is excellent. Delivery took slightly longer than estimated but customer service kept me informed throughout. Overall positive experience.”
✅ Constructive Tone Reviews focusing on helpful information rather than solely emotional expression benefit everyone.
Example: “First purchase from Business X. Staff took time to explain options. Made an informed decision. Would recommend customer service quality.”
✅ Context Clarity Reviews explaining circumstances help others assess relevance to their situation.
Example: “Visited Business X during the sale period. Busy, but the staff remained attentive. Selection is excellent. Plan to return.”
✅ Resolution Notes Reviews mentioning how situations were handled demonstrate a complete picture.
Example: “Initial order from Business X had minor issues. Contacted support, received a quick response and solution. Appreciated their customer care approach.”
💭 Building Your Own Review Evaluation Skills
Beyond trusting platform moderation, developing personal assessment capabilities empowers better decision-making:
Questions to Ask When Reading Reviews:
Does This Review Provide Specific, Helpful Information?
- Concrete details > vague statements
- Examples > general impressions
Is the Perspective Balanced?
- Acknowledges complexity > sees only extremes
- Provides context > makes absolute judgments
Is the Tone Constructive?
- Focuses on information > purely emotional
- Aims to help others > solely to vent
Does It Include Relevant Context?
- Explains circumstances > assumes universal experience
- Notes timeframes > treats as timeless
Do Multiple Reviews Show Patterns?
- Consistent themes across reviews provide strongest signal
- Single reviews (positive or constructive) need context from broader pattern
